Has anyone converted their raw water pumps from belt drive to crank drive on their chryslers yet? If not, I will probably be attempting this and providing a write up. Benefits include: much less side load on bearings, less maint (eliminating the belt), possibly more reliable (eliminating the belt), easy to change impeller, lower position of pump is less inlet side head to overcome during starts, etc.
